在当今数字化时代,棋牌游戏作为休闲娱乐的重要组成部分,以其简单易懂的操作界面、丰富的游戏模式以及广泛的用户群体吸引了众多开发者的眼球,要将一款棋牌游戏从概念转化为实际产品,需要一个详尽且实用的游戏开发文档模板,本文旨在为开发者提供一套框架和组件设计指南,帮助他们在开发过程中高效、准确地完成项目。
一、前言
随着移动互联网的发展,棋牌游戏应用在各大平台如雨后春笋般涌现,市场竞争日益激烈,为了在众多游戏中脱颖而出,提升用户体验,我们需要深入了解如何设计和实现游戏的核心功能,包括但不限于操作逻辑、数据结构、图形界面等,本篇文章将详细介绍棋牌游戏开发文档模板的关键部分,助力开发者打造优质的游戏体验。
二、文档结构与命名规范
文档应具备清晰的层次结构和标准化的命名规则,便于团队成员之间的协作和知识共享,以下是一些基本建议:
封面:包含项目的名称、版本号及日期。
目录:列出文档的主要章节和子章节。
概述:简要介绍项目背景、目标和预期成果。
设计原则:阐述设计中的核心理念,例如美观性、可扩展性和交互性。
系统架构图:展示整个系统的整体布局,包括数据库设计、服务器端和客户端的设计。
模块划分:详细说明各个模块的功能和服务接口,如登录模块、游戏服务、支付模块等。
编程语言和技术栈:列出使用的编程语言和相关的技术工具,确保代码质量和性能。
测试计划:描述测试方法、环境设置及测试覆盖率。
用户故事:记录用户的需求和期望,以便后续开发时参考。
错误处理:列出常见的错误及其解决方案。
维护和更新策略:制定未来维护和升级计划。
三、关键文档示例
1. 系统需求分析
内容概览:系统需求分析是对项目进行详细规划的第一步,主要关注用户需求、功能要求和业务流程。
示例文档结构:
1、1 用户需求 - 客户画像 - 功能列表 - 登录验证 - 游戏匹配 - 奖励机制 - 数据统计 - 技术需求 - 设计规范 - 性能要求 2、1 功能设计 - 数据库设计 - API接口 - 图形界面设计 3、1 部署与运行环境 - 服务器配置 - 运行环境 4、1 测试计划 - 测试用例 - 测试报告 5、1 维护与更新策略 - 更新频率 - 更新内容
2. 代码样例与注释
内容概览:通过提供代码片段和注释,帮助其他开发人员理解和使用代码。
示例文档结构:
1、1 主题代码片段 - 描述:[具体说明] - 代码示例 - [注释] - 其他相关细节 - 使用场景 2、1 特殊功能代码 - 示例代码 - [注释] - 可能遇到的问题及解决方法 3、1 异常处理代码 - 错误捕获代码示例 - [注释] - 处理方案
一个好的棋牌游戏开发文档模板不仅能够指导开发过程,还能提高团队的工作效率和产品质量,通过精心设计文档结构并遵循统一的命名和标注标准,可以显著减少开发周期,加快上线时间,并最终提升用户的整体游戏体验,希望以上的框架和组件设计指南能对您的棋牌游戏开发工作有所帮助。
棋牌游戏开发文档模板,构建游戏化用户体验的基石,版权声明
本文仅代表作者观点,不代表棋牌游戏代理加盟立场。
本文系作者授权发表,未经许可,不得转载。
发表评论